In 1945 Dr. Ben Dawsey, a recent graduate in veterinary medicine from Auburn University, saw a need for a full service veterinary hospital in his home town of Gastonia. Starting out as the first such facility in the county, Gaston Veterinary Hospital has grown from a 900 sq foot building to the 5000 sq foot building that it is today.
In 1991 a sister clinic Carolina Cat Clinic was founded to provide medical care exclusively for our feline friends, providing a dog-free environment that they and their owners can enjoy.
